Our Step-by-Step House Removals Process
1. Enquiry & Quote
You contact us with your moving date, addresses and a brief list of what needs moving. We ask a few practical questions about access, parking and any special items such as pianos or large wardrobes. Based on this, we provide a clear, no-obligation quote with transparent pricing and no hidden extras.
2. Survey (Virtual or Onsite)
For larger or more complex moves we arrange either a video survey or a quick visit. This allows us to check access, stairwells, lifts and parking, and to estimate the number of boxes and furniture pieces accurately. Good planning at this stage keeps moving day efficient and avoids last-minute issues.
3. Packing & Preparation
You can choose between:
- Packing service – our team supplies materials and packs your belongings securely.
- Part-packing – we pack fragile or heavy items; you pack the rest.
- Self-packing – you pack everything; we advise on materials and labelling.
We can also dismantle and reassemble standard flat-pack furniture where required, and we protect mattresses, sofas and other key items with covers.
4. Loading & Transport
On moving day our trained team arrives on time, walks through the plan with you and starts loading. We use blankets, straps and protective equipment to safeguard your furniture and prevent movement in transit. Vehicles are loaded in a logical order so that items needed first at the new property come off first. Your goods are then transported directly to your new address using efficient, well-planned routes.
5. Unloading & Placement
At your new home we unload items into the rooms you specify. We place larger furniture where you want it and reassemble any items we dismantled. Before leaving, we check each room with you to ensure nothing is missing or left on the vehicle. Our aim is to leave you with a functional home, not a pile of boxes at the front door.
Pricing: How Our House Removal Costs Work
Every move is different, so we price based on:
- Property size and volume of contents
- Number of movers required
- Travel distance and expected time
- Access and parking difficulty
- Optional services such as packing or furniture assembly
We typically quote either a fixed price for the full job or a clear hourly rate with minimum hours. All quotes are itemised so you know exactly what is included. There are no surprise fuel surcharges or weekend premiums not discussed in advance.

Frequently Asked Questions
How much does a house removal in Shepherds Bush cost?
The cost depends on the size of your property, the volume of items, distance between addresses and any additional services such as packing. Smaller flat moves within Shepherds Bush may be charged on an hourly rate, while larger house moves are usually quoted as a fixed price. To keep things fair, we ask some questions or carry out a brief survey, then provide a clear written quote showing exactly what is included, with no hidden extras or surprise charges on the day.
Can you do same-day or urgent removals?
Yes, subject to availability we can often help with same-day or short-notice removals in Shepherds Bush and nearby areas. Our ability to respond quickly depends on how many vehicles and team members are already booked, so it is always best to call as early as possible. For urgent moves we focus on the key items first – beds, essential furniture and important boxes – and can schedule a follow-up trip if needed. We still apply the same care, documentation and insurance as with any planned move.
Are my belongings insured during the move?
Yes. We provide goods in transit insurance for items we are transporting, as well as public liability cover for accidental damage to property or third parties. This gives you protection if something unforeseen happens during loading, transport or unloading. We will explain the main terms and any limits or exclusions when you book, and you are welcome to ask for these in writing. For unusually high-value or specialist items we may recommend additional cover or a tailored solution.
What is included in your house removals service?
Our standard service includes loading your furniture and boxes, protecting key items with blankets and straps, transporting them to your new address and unloading into the rooms you choose. We can also provide optional services such as packing, supply of boxes and materials, and basic dismantling and reassembly of common flat-pack furniture. Parking arrangements and any necessary permits are discussed in advance so there are no surprises. Excluded items (like hazardous materials or live animals) are clearly explained before you confirm your booking.
How is a professional removals service different from a basic man-and-van?
A professional removals service offers structured planning, trained staff, proper insurance and the right equipment for household moves. We survey your property, plan loading, bring protective materials and provide written confirmation of your booking and price. A casual man-and-van may be cheaper on paper but often lacks these safeguards, and damage or delays can end up costing more overall. With us you get reliability, accountability and a team that moves homes every day, not just someone with a van.
How far in advance should I book my removal?
For a smooth move we recommend booking as soon as you have a confirmed date, especially if you are moving on a Friday, weekend or at the end of the month when demand is highest. Many customers book two to four weeks ahead. That said, we regularly accommodate last-minute moves when our schedule allows. Even if your date is not fixed yet, it is worth getting a provisional quote and discussing options so we can pencil you in and adjust once your completion or check-out is confirmed.
